Three people from Blind River are facing charges after the OPP responded to a weapons call at a gas station parking lot in Bruce Mines.
Constable Bev Gauthier says last Thursday around 4:30 pm, the complainant was parked beside the suspect vehicle adding both vehicles reversed simultaneously, during which a rear passenger in the suspect vehicle made an obscene gesture toward the complainant, produced a handgun, inserted a magazine, and pointed the weapon at them.
She says the vehicle then fled west on Highway 17 and was stopped by police.
She says the three occupants were arrested and a search of the vehicle revealed a hidden firearm, multiple rounds of ammunition and an estimated $2,600 worth of drugs.
Gauthier adds the three accused have been charged with several weapons and drug-related charges. All three have been remanded into custody.
